Deep studying makes use of neural networks—based on the methods neurons work together in the human brain—to ingest knowledge and process it via a number of iterations that be taught more and more complicated features of the data. The neural network can then make determinations in regards to the information, study whether or not a willpower is appropriate, and use what it has learned to make determinations about new knowledge. For instance, once it “learns” what an object appears like, it might possibly recognize the thing in a brand new image.

Natural language processing (NLP) is an space of artificial intelligence involved with giving machines the ability to interpret written and spoken language in an identical manner as humans. NLP combines laptop science, linguistics, machine learning and deep learning ideas to assist computer systems analyze unstructured textual content or voice knowledge and extract relevant info from it. NLP mainly tackles speech recognition and natural language technology, and it’s leveraged for use cases like spam detection and virtual assistants.

Limited memory machines are machines that, in addition to having the capabilities of purely reactive machines, are also capable of learning from historic knowledge to make selections. Nearly all current applications that we all know of come beneath this category of AI. All present-day AI systems, such as those using deep learning, are trained by massive volumes of coaching data that they retailer in their reminiscence to form a reference model for solving future issues. For instance, an image recognition AI is educated using thousands of pictures and their labels to show it to name objects it scans.
